When I log into friends computers, I'd like to pass along message(s) to them, to help the trouble shooting of their computer. I've been looking at "write", but that doesn't really work when my friends are using KDM, and they all do. When I type "who", I get something like; perk :0 Apr 30 07:11 rodney pts/14 May 2 15:07 I'm on "pts/14" ssh'd into my friends computer. The syntax for write is; write user [tty] How would I "write" to perk? -- Rodney D.
